DOM:document.elementFromPoint
De MDC
Esta página está traduciéndose a partir del artículo DOM:document.elementFromPoint, razón por la cual puede haber algunos errores sintácticos o partes sin traducir. Puedes colaborar continuando con la traducción
Este artículo cubre características introducidas en Firefox 3
Tabla de contenidos |
[editar] Resumen
Devuelve el elemento visible en un punto determinado, que se determina relativo al punto visible en la posición superior izquierda del documento.
[editar] Sintaxis
element = document.elementFromPoint(x, y);
donde
-
elementes un objeto element. -
xyyespecifican las coordenadas a comprobar.
[editar] Ejemplo
<html>
<head>
<title>ejemplo de elementFromPoint</title>
<script type="text/javascript">
function changeColor(newColor)
{
elem = document.elementFromPoint(2, 2);
elem.style.color = newColor;
}
</script>
</head>
<body>
<p id="para1">Algo de texto aquí</p>
<button onclick="changeColor('blue');">blue</button>
<button onclick="changeColor('red');">red</button>
</body>
</html>
[editar] Notas
Si el elemento en la posición especificada pertenece a otro documento (por ejemplo, un docuemto de una iframe distinta) se devuelve el elemento que está en el DOM del documento que llama a la función (que está en el mismo iframe). Si el elemento especificado es anónimo, o es un contenido generado por XBL, como una barra de desplazamiento, se devuelve el primer elemento padre no anónimo.
Si el punto determinado está fuera de la parte visible del documento, o alguna coordenada es negativa, el resultado es NULL.
onload sea lanzado, antes de llamar a este método.[editar] Especificaciones
- Especificación preliminar:
elementFromPoint